Abstract
AIM:The main objective is to develop hearing aids that tune the frequency using the autotuning approach using the inverse discrete fourier transform coefficients rather than the overlap add method. The primary goal of this research is to compare the IDFT algorithm and the overlap add (OA) method to autotune the frequency to the decibel range of the affected people. Materials and Methods: A total of 40 sample values are obtained from the dataset taken from the graph in the design of hearing aids to auto tune the frequency. The values in this dataset are divided into two groups: group 1 (n = 20) and group 2 (n = 20). This sample value is derived from the frequency graph generated as a result of auto-tuning the frequency using a dataset. Results: The frequency shaping of the transfer function by a non-redundant filter to autotune the frequency according to impaired people's needs was compared to the IDFT TRANSFORM and developed OA method. The significant level is p < 0.05. Conclusion: It was discovered in this work that the IDFT transform outperformed the overlap add approach from the dataset under consideration.
